The Digital Gift Card, Upgraded

Skip the generic grocery store gift card and opt for something with intention. Think: a subscription to MasterClass, Audible, or NBA League Pass if he’s a sports guy. Bonus points for pairing it with a sweet note like: “To the dad who never stops learning or relaxing.”


Something to Sip

A bottle of his favorite bourbon, wine, or craft coffee always hits. Can’t make it to the store? Use services like Postmates or Verve Coffee Roasters that offer quick delivery. Want to add a touch of flair? Throw in a couple of elevated glasses or a cute note from the kids like “Best Dad Ever Deserves the Best Brew.”


An Experience Over Stuff

Book a spa day (yes, dads need massages too), a tee time, or even a surprise dinner reservation. Print out a little “ticket” or write it in a card. Effortlessly cool and so appreciated. Experiences = core memory moments.


Cool Dad Merch

A fresh pair of sneakers, a vintage-inspired tee, or elevated loungewear? Yes, yes, and yes. Brands like Outdoor Voices, Marine Layer, and Reigning Champ ship fast and are perfect for the dad who low-key wants to upgrade his vibe.


A Family Love Letter

Sometimes the best gift is words. Get the kids to write down their favorite things about dad (funny, sweet, whatever comes out) and compile them in a handwritten card or voice memo. Trust us: it hits different when it comes from the heart.


Emergency Amazon Save

Still panicking? We see you. Go ahead and Prime something great: a YETI tumbler, wireless meat thermometer, or pickleball paddle set. It’s not about reinventing the wheel, it’s about knowing what’ll make him smile today.
